Direct Aqueous Injection Gas Chromatographic Method for Measuring Reduced Sulfur Compounds in Pulp Mill Effluents, 2002 Environmental Conference Proceedings

A. Gholson, D. Hoy and L. Chambers -- Reduced sulfur compounds (RSCs) are byproducts of kraft pulping operations, and their release from process vents and wastewater treatment systems are often associated with nuisance odors from these facilities. One of the more difficult sources to assess for the release of RSCs has been the waste treatment system. To better understand the factors that influence this release, a simple, accurate, and sensitive method to measure RSC in wastewater streams is needed. The technique previously used by NCASI, PAPRICAN, and others required purging of a liquid sample, collecting the purge gas in a bag, and analyzing the gas by GC with a flame photometric detector. This technique is labor intensive and time consuming, and its accuracy is difficult to assure because of the multiple steps involved. A method has been developed using the more sensitive and selective pulsed flame photometric detector, allowing the sample to be directly injected into a GC with no sample preparation steps. Hydrogen sulfide, methyl mercaptan, dimethyl sulfide, carbon disulfide, dimethyl disulfide, and dimethyl trisulfide have been calibrated to a concentration of 20 µg/L. Samples collected throughout a treatment system have been analyzed with a precision of less than 15% and recoveries greater than 80%. Although hydrogen sulfide was found to be unstable is some matrices, a sample preservation technique was found that was effective for all the other RSCs in all the effluent samples encountered.
